Fraction to Decimal Conversion

A fraction is a representation of a rational number in the form of a/b, where a is the numerator and b is the denominator. To convert a fraction to a decimal, simply divide the numerator by the denominator:

Decimal = Numerator / Denominator

Example
Convert the fraction 3/4 to a decimal:

Decimal = 3 / 4 = 0.75

So, the decimal representation of 3/4 is 0.75.
